Output e34a53b62946c91a70b543e4ffc5eaae5ec00e23aa70bfc9ca0ff3b323e6743c:0

value
37475
script pubkey
OP_0 OP_PUSHBYTES_20 e3f755072aa62f1d6c3637196fafc4b5a2880859
address
bc1qu0m42pe25ch36mpkxuvklt7ykk3gszzef7gqp0
transaction
e34a53b62946c91a70b543e4ffc5eaae5ec00e23aa70bfc9ca0ff3b323e6743c
spent
true